Handyman rates depend on a few key things. First, it comes down to the scope of your project and the specific materials required to get the job done right. If you have several small tasks, bundling them into one visit often saves time and money compared to multiple trips. Complexity also plays a role; a simple shelf installation is far faster than custom cabinetry repairs. We also factor in local labor availability and the level of expertise needed for your specific issue.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.
These services focus on making a home safer and more accessible for older adults. This often includes installing grab bars in bathrooms, adding handrails to stairs, or improving lighting in hallways to prevent falls. You should consider this service when mobility becomes a challenge or when you want to ensure a home remains comfortable and safe for aging in place.

When hiring a handyman in Grand Prairie, be cautious if they can't provide references or refuse to give a written estimate for work in neighborhoods like Grand Peninsula. Avoid anyone demanding full payment upfront. Ensure they are licensed and insured to protect yourself. Clear communication and professionalism are good signs.
